Product Description

From the Publisher: 

Originally published in 1944, this is the story of a Norwegian boy growing up pre-WWII who learns about freedom and the value of defending that right, and eventually becomes a WWII flyer.

Through beautiful illustrations, in the D’Aulaires unmistakable style, Per’s journey from his hometown, to America, and then his return as a pilot, readers will see his will to protect and free his family and homeland from tyranny.

The book also includes extensive historical background information on the real-life Per and his adventures.
